Question

a spinner is divided into sections that are both colored and numbered. the event that the spinner lands on a green section is independent from the event that it lands on an odd - numbered section. which of the following sets of probabilities could be associated with this spinner?

p(green) = 0.25
p(odd) = 0.2
p(green and odd) = 0.45

p(green) = 0.12
p(odd) = 0.2
p(green and odd) = 0.06

p(green) = 0.18
p(odd) = 0.2
p(green and odd) = 0.036

p(green) = 0.24
p(odd) = 0.2
p(green and odd) = 0.012

Explanation:

Step1: Recall the formula for independent events

If two events \(A\) and \(B\) are independent, then \(P(A\cap B)=P(A)\times P(B)\)

Step2: Check each option

  • Option 3:

\(P(\text{green})\times P(\text{odd})=0.18\times0.2 = 0.036\)

Answer:

The set of probabilities \(P(\text{green}) = 0.18\), \(P(\text{odd})=0.2\), \(P(\text{green and odd}) = 0.036\) could be associated with the spinner.
